Collège La Découverte will open its doors in August 2025 in a privileged setting, in the heart of the international organizations district: Chemin Camille‑Vidart 17, 1202 Geneva. Easily accessible, it is just minutes from public transport (tram 15, buses 5 and 22).
Spread over two floors, the site has been designed to support different pedagogical approaches. It includes modern, functional classrooms, as well as a partially covered courtyard that allows students to enjoy an outdoor space throughout the year. Its proximity to Stade de Varembé and Vermont Park offers a green environment that is conducive to growth.
These premises mark a key step in the College’s development. From 2025 they will provide a stimulating, welcoming setting ahead of our move to Green Village in 2028, a modern campus designed to encourage active learning and personal development.

Our canteen stands out for the special attention paid to the nutritional balance of every meal, including snacks. We offer a variety of dishes that are both healthy and delicious, meeting students’ nutritional needs while delighting their taste buds.
Recognized with the “Fourchette Verte” label, our menus combine enjoyment and health while respecting the principles of sustainable development. We are committed to offering a healthy, balanced diet that supports well‑being and academic success.

Classes run Monday to Friday from 8:30 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., except on Wednesdays when they end at 12:15 p.m. Extracurricular activities are offered outside these times.
No, uniforms are not mandatory at Collège La Découverte. However, we ask students to wear appropriate attire suitable for a school environment.
